CCPA compliance has many benefits including providing organizations with both marketing and competitive advantages in the marketplace as well as avoiding heavy fines that can range up to $2500 per unintentional violation or $7500 per intentional violation. Maintain a complete inventory of the data you collect. Under the CCPA, consumers have the right to request a copy of all the personal information you have about them. The inventory ensures you can fully comply with the law by giving you a list that you can provide to the consumer if they ask for it.CIPP Certification. Have a CCPA-compliant privacy policy. This policy must include a description of a consumer’s privacy rights under CCPA and a link to the “Do not sell my personal information” page. Comply with consumer requests. A business must comply with a verified consumer request within 45 days. To note, the CCPA does NOT require Businesses to have cookie banners on its website. This simply applies to Businesses that choose to have a cookie banner. Many Businesses are choosing to include a cookie banner due to other data protection laws and regulations around the world, including the European Union’s General Data Protection … ….
